Trump approval rating hits second-term low in new polling
Pollsters found Trump’s approval at 37 percent, with 59 percent of respondents saying they disapprove of the president’s job performance. The previous Times/Siena poll, released in January, showed Trump with an approval rating of 40 percent, while 57 percent of respondents said they disapproved of the president’s performance. Trump sees stronger approval among men than women in the new survey, with his overall approval among men registering at 45 percent versus 29 percent among women.
